The White-Rodgers 767A-365 Ignitor is a high-performance silicon carbide hot surface ignitor engineered for precise ignition in 120V gas-fired heating systems. Designed as a direct service replacement for the 767A-310, this unit features a robust ceramic base measuring 1-1/4" wide and 5.688" lead wires. The electrical interface is optimized with 1/4" female spade terminals, ensuring a secure, low-resistance connection to the existing wiring harness without the need for field modifications. Rated for 200°C lead insulation temperature, it maintains structural integrity under the high-thermal stress typical of 15, 17, or 45-second HSI systems. This HVAC furnace igniter is compatible with a broad range of OEM equipment, including residential furnaces, boilers, and unit heaters. When performing a hot surface ignitor replacement, verify the physical dimensions and connector type to ensure a proper seat within the burner transition. This component provides the rapid heat-up and reliable gas ignition required for high-efficiency appliance operation.

Common Questions

Is the 767A-365 a universal ignitor?
While it fits many applications, it is a specific carbide ignitor with 1/4" female spade terminals. Professionals should verify the connector type as other models use Molex or pin-style plugs.

Can I touch the black element during installation?
No. Silicon carbide is sensitive to skin oils, which can cause hot spots and premature failure. Always handle the unit by the ceramic base.

What is the typical voltage for this part?
This is a standard 120V AC component. Always confirm the voltage from the ignition control module before applying power to prevent cracking the element.
